yazdmich

Untitled

Apr 23rd, 2013
80
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Python 0.61 KB | None | 0 0
  1. '''def main(seed, length):
  2.    fib = [0, seed]
  3.    for n in range(1, length):
  4.        fib.append(fib[n] + fib[n - 1])
  5.  
  6.    return fib
  7.  
  8. def fsum (s):
  9.    r = 50
  10.    f = main(s, r)
  11.    x = 0
  12.    for n in range(r-1):
  13.        x += f[n]
  14.    return f[r] - x
  15.  
  16. print (fsum(3))'''
  17. def main(seed, length):
  18.     fib = [0, seed]
  19.     for n in range(1, length):
  20.         fib.append(fib[n] + fib[n - 1])
  21.  
  22.     return fib
  23.  
  24. def fsum (s, r):
  25.     f = main(s, r)
  26.     x = 0
  27.     for n in range(r-1):
  28.         x += f[n]
  29.     return f[r] - x
  30.  
  31. seed = 2
  32.  
  33. for q in range(1, 20):
  34.     print (fsum(seed, q))
  35. print(main (seed, 20))
Advertisement
Add Comment
Please, Sign In to add comment